jki#topic Kernel maintenance updates12:02
*** collab-meetbot` changes topic to "Kernel maintenance updates (Meeting topic: CIP IRC weekly meeting)"12:02
masamiThis week reported 3 new CVEs and 0 updated CVEs.12:03
pave1I was reviewing 6.12.95 nad various patch series on the mailing list.12:03
pave1Bascially catching up after travels.12:03
uliworking on 4.19; 4.4 is still missing a few reviews12:03
iwamatsuI am reviewing 6.12.94.12:03
pave1uli: that batman-adv thingines?12:03
pave1thingies?12:03
ulithat's what i mean12:04
pave1Ok, I'll put them back on my todo list.12:04
uliit's not strictly necessary; iiuc iwamatsu-san reviewed all of it12:04
pave1("What is batman and why are we reviewing that? Is there some actual user? Why is it enabled in our configs?")12:05
uliexcellent questions :)12:05
jkiwhich batman are we talking about? :)12:05
jkiand which config asks for him?12:05
pave1-stable patches are full of batman...12:06
pave1Like this: 270f518e2aab7 batman-adv: tt: fix negative tt_buff_len12:06
jkiCONFIG_BATMAN_ADV is fairly often set...12:06
ulijki: moxa_* and siemens-i386-rt (the latter has basically everything enabled :( )12:07
pave1Yeah. And I'm tired of that particular superhero :-).12:07
jkithe latter is quite old12:07
jki4.19.y/x86/siemens_iot2000.config:# CONFIG_BATMAN_ADV is not set12:08
jkiwe do not feel guilty here ;)12:08
pave1It was nontrivial part of 4.4-st review.12:08
pave1It is some kind of mesh networking IIRC. And we might want to take a second look if we really need it.12:08
jkimoxa config pull it in in 4.4.12:09
jkisiemens_i386-rt_defconfig do on 4.19 and 5.10, ok...12:09
jkianyway, please raise that on the mailing list towards all affected config owners12:11
pave1If someone could take a look and perhaps remove it from the config. Another one probably not needed is qla2xxx.12:11
pave1Ok, will do.12:11
jkiplease also provide reasons along that so that we can forward12:12
pave1(There's a ton of unused stuff, but these have people actually patching them, so they cause some load.)12:12
jkisure12:12
jkisome configs might have received too little feature reviews before we accepted them...12:13
